MDOT schedules $1.5 million bridge replacement on M-129 in Chippewa County

The Michigan Department of Transportation (MDOT) will launch a $1.5 million infrastructure project to replace the aging M-129 bridge in Chippewa County starting May 2026. The initiative aims to enhance roadway safety and structural longevity while supporting regional employment and necessitating strategic detours for commercial traffic near Kinross.

Makkah region advances transport connectivity with SR 553 million road infrastructure expansion

Saudi authorities have commissioned 10 new road infrastructure projects across the Makkah region with combined investments of SR 553 million. The developments are aimed at strengthening regional mobility, supporting pilgrimage-related transport demand, and improving logistics efficiency within one of the Kingdom’s most strategically significant economic corridors.

World Bank initiates $150 million infrastructure project to bolster Cambodia regional trade corridors

The World Bank has approved the initial $150 million phase of a $300 million program designed to upgrade Cambodia’s transport infrastructure and logistics systems. Focusing on the Asian Highway 21 corridor, the initiative aims to reduce trade barriers, improve connectivity with Vietnam, and stimulate private investment across the agribusiness and tourism sectors.

GHV Infra Projects bags ₹12.50 billion EPC contract to execute Maharashtra transit corridor

Expanding its footprint in the regional infrastructure sector, GHV Infra Projects Limited has acquired a ₹12.50 billion engineering, procurement, and construction assignment. Awarded by APCO Infratech Private Limited, the initiative focuses on building essential expressway connectors in Maharashtra over a 30-month timeline, highlighting sustained investment in state connectivity networks.
